Adropin and Preptin Levels in β-Thalassemia Major Complications in Babylon Province
Background: Thalassemia refers to a group of diseases in which one or more globin chains are produced less or not at all, causing a wide range of phenotypes from anemia to clinically asymptomatic individuals.
